Avançar para o conteúdo principal

dd Utility - Backups de cartões SD e penUSB

Copiar ficheiros .ISO ou .IMG para cartões de memoria ou penUSB em Linux usa-se normalmente a linha de comandos com o dd. Mas para quem não gosta muito de aceder a linha de comandos... para esses temos agora este dd Utility que é nem mais nem menos do que o frontend que faltava para o dd!


Este utilitário têm simplesmente dois botões, o de Backup e o de Restore. E é com esses dois botões que fazemos tudo. Por exemplo:


  • Backup - Criamos uma imagem do cartão SD para o disco rígido.
  • Restore - Escrevemos a imagem do disco rígido num novo cartão SD.

Com o dd Utility ainda podemos fazer backups de imagens com compressão .gz para uma melhor gestão do espaço ocupado em disco pelos backups.

Para instalarmos então este dd Utility no Ubuntu e derivados:

1 - Download do programa no Github, ou utilizando a consola:

wget https://github.com/thefanclub/dd-utility/blob/master/DEB/ddutility_1.4_all.deb

2 - E instalamos com:

sudo dpkg -i ddutility_1.4_all.deb

Este dd Utility também esta disponível para MAC OS. Já para os utilizadores do Windows a solução pode muito bem passar por este Win32 Disk Imager

Ferramentas estas que hoje me parecem indispensáveis para os utilizadores dos Raspberrys, dos Arduinos, das Cubieboards e etc. Para quando se trata de copiar/clonar os seus sistemas operativos.

Comentários

  1. E isto copia apenas o espaço ocupado ou todo o cartão...
    O que eu precisava era fazer um backup do meu SD do raspberry de 32gb sem gerar uma imagem com o mesmo espaço..

    ResponderEliminar
    Respostas
    1. Copia todo o cartão. Isto faz uma imagem completa do cartão que podes utilizar até em outros Raspberrys.

      Eliminar

Enviar um comentário

Mensagens populares:

Linha de comandos: SED

Já me ocorreu ter que adicionar valores alfanuméricos em todas as linhas de um ficheiro de texto. Dependendo do numero de linhas esta pode ser uma das tarefas manuais em que desistimos logo antes de começarmos. Ou não se utilizarmos então o comando sed.
Através da consola de linux, o comando sed permite adicionar letras ou outros valores alfanuméricos antes ou depois das linhas de texto já previamente escritas num determinado ficheiro.
Ex: Em cada uma das linhas do ficheiro lista.txt, eu pretendia adicionar no inicio o seguinte (Inicio da linha). Com estas alterações a ficarem num novo ficheiro com o nome de "nova_lista.txt":
sed 's/^/Inicio da linha/' lista.txt > nova_lista.txt Com o mesmo exemplo mas para o final da linha:
sed 's/$/Fim da linha/' lista.txt > nova_lista.txt Também podemos combinar tudo num único comando que seria assim:
sed "s/.*/Inicio da linha&Fim da linha/" lista.txt > nova_lista.txt O resultado do ficheiro nova_lista…

The Zero Terminal (Portable Pi Zero W)

Há projectos do caraças e este Zero Terminal é um daqueles que faz todo o sentido quando utilizado com o novo Raspberry Pi Zero W!

Com um tamanho de um iPhone, têm ecrã de 3.5", uma bateria de 1500 mAh, HDMI Out e um teclado QWERTY completo deslizante. Só porque sim, quero um ;)

Fonte (AadM)